Polish foreign minister to visit Manila this week


Polish Foreign Affairs Minister Radosław Sikorski will visit the Philippines on Sept. 3, the Department of Foreign Affairs (DFA) announced.

The DFA said on Sunday, Sept. 1, that the Polish official will undertake an official visit to the country from Sept. 3 to 5.

His visit coincides with the ongoing celebration of the 50th anniversary of the establishment of diplomatic relations between the Philippines and Poland.

The DFA added that it marks the first standalone visit to the Philippines by a Polish Foreign Minister.

Minister Sikorski previously visited the Philippines in 2006 in his capacity as Defense Minister.

According to the Foreign Affairs department, the visit to the Philippines is part of the Polish Foreign Minister’s official travel to Southeast Asia.

Sikorski is expected to meet Secretary for Foreign Affairs Enrique Manalo to discuss ways to further strengthen Philippines-Poland relations and exchange views on regional and international issues.

He will also meet with other high-level officials of the Philippine government.
